Windows 7′s long incubation period and firm roots in Windows Vista meant that it hasn’t been marked with quite the glut of “now ready for the new OS” application releases we’ve seen with previous Windows upgrades. One exception is EPG provider IceTV, which has just rolled out a beta version of its programming software.

Existing subscribers can download the beta from the IceTV site. The company says that a final release will come out within weeks; given the challenges many Media Center users experience in getting their systems just right, you might want to hold off unless you’re happy to face some potential glitches.
